The Bolgatanga Constituency Youth Wing of the National Democratic Congress (NDC) has appealed to the President and the National Executive of the NDC Government to consider appointing members and some functionaries of the party in the Bolgatanga Constituency to Ministerial and Ambassadorial positions in future.
This was contained in a statement issued at the weekend in Bolgatanga and signed by the Chairman of the Youth Wing in the Constituency, Mr. Dinko Clement Musah.
The Youth Wing expressed disappointment that not single member of the NDC in the Bolgatanga Constituency, including the Member of Parliament in the Bolgatanga Constituency, Mr. Emmanuel Akolbire Opam Brown was appointed to serve in any capacity in the administration.
The statement indicated that members of the constituency had contributed enormously through votes
and manpower that led to the party’s victory in 2008 elections. It stated that during the first round of the presidential election, the Bolgatanga Constituency contributed 30,941 representing 62.3 per cent of the total number of valid votes cast by the competing political parties.
“The votes that the NDC had in Bolgatanga was the highest in any constituency in the Upper East Region in the 2008 Presidential election, the fourth in all the constituencies in Northern Ghana and one of the highest in the country”, the statement emphasized.
It noted that despite the impressive performance by the Bolgatanga constituency in the first round of the election, it did not rest on its oars but increased the votes to 35,746 in the Presidential run-off as against 15,498 representing 69.8 per cent of the total valid votes cast by the political parties.
The statement stated that it should be recalled that in 2000 and 2004 elections, the NDC lost the Parliamentary seat of the Constituency to the People’s National Convention (PNC) and said members of the party in the constituency rallied strongly behind the campaign team to recapture the seat for the party in 2008 election.
It stressed that the Constituency therefore expected
a pat on its back from the President and the National Executives of the party for its hard work towards the victory of the party and appealed to the President to consider appointing members of the Party in the Constituency to Ministerial and Ambassadorial positions in future.
“We believe that the Bolgatanga Constituency NDC has capable and credible members who have shown exemplary commitment and loyalty to the cause of the NDC during opposition and in government. These members have the qualities and competence to occupy Ministerial and Ambassadorial positions and excel if given the nod”, the statement stressed.
